I am not completely sure what I'm selling. Let me I explain.

In November 2014 I purchased from Bella Barista what was advertised as an ECM Barista HX Espresso Machine that had been specially fitted, by ECM Heidelberg, with a rotary pump instead of the usual vibratory pump. The idea being that Bella Barista would be the unique supplier of these machines (as is the QM Verona they sell). It didn’t sell, so they lowered the price. I bought it to replace my noisy Fracino Cherub (small steam leak from safety valve caused it to switch on the vibratory pump every half-hour to top-up the boiler); wife most cross.

I removed the top of the case and discovered that I had not been sold a Barista machine fitted with a rotary pump: no copper boiler, no Giemme controller, no MA-TER XP110 pressurestat, unable to be plumbed in and 1200W heater.

I discovered a stainless steel boiler, a Gicar controller, Sirai pressurestat, that it could be plumbed in, and a 1400W heater.

Closer investigation and inspection has convinced me that I had been sold an ECM Heidelberg Technika IV Profi WT-WC HX Espresso Machine but in a Barista case and with rotary instead of lever water and steam controls. The Technika Profi is ECM’s top machine. Bella Barista were not aware of what they had sold me and agreed that it had been a good bargain. It is a magnificent machine with a stainless steel octagonal case that in my opinion is more attractive than the case of the Technika.

But for me the necessary cooling flush was annoying so a month ago I descaled it and moved it to the garage. I have replaced it with a dual boiler machine and am most content.
